Marc A. Meyer, Activeweave CEO marc a. meyer, chief executive officer

Marc is keeper of the flame for the vision of activeweave. His interest in socially collaborative computing and personalization of information spaces dates back to his research at Xerox PARC in the 80's. He is an entrepreneur with expertise in distributed computing and information architecture, and has over 20 years of experience in research, development, leadership, and management in the U.S. and internationally.

Marc has done stints at several world-class research laboratories, including Xerox PARC, DEC WSL, Interval, and Olivetti Research, was one of the founders of Tibco, sold to Reuters in the early 90's, as well as of two technical and management consulting firms, MAR Associates, which was sold to LPS, Italy in 1988, and Software Design Studio.

His expertise is in creating business and technical roadmaps, as well as software architecture and algorithms, which he combines with business operations experience gained over fifteen years of bottom-line responsibility in high-tech consulting.

"In the seventies, as a researcher at Berkeley, I helped build the first relational database management system. In the eighties at PARC, I built systems to structure knowledge along personalized perspectives. In the early-nineties, at Teknekron Software Systems (later Tibco), we built the first publish-subscribe, content-addressable data architectures. With activeweave, we're bringing all these influences together. And by the way, we now have the Web and maturing models of social trust circles to leverage off of too! We're immensely excited at the opportunity to further the potential of socially-structured collaborative interaction on the web."
